That's why the "% of Average for Date" number is interesting. It looks like the water managers are slowing down the reservoir release to keep a fair amount of water back (very normal). They have months until the first heavy rainfall totals are expected and can drive that number to pretty much any number they want but are electing to instead keep an above average amount of water in storage. They are balancing between fear of another drought and capacity for a second heavy water year.
They've been burned by this before. A typical nightmare scenario would be full reservoirs and a heavy November snow followed by an early December warm southern rain. That would prompt a quick dump of water into the flood control system when it's least able to collect/moderate the runoff.
